Alexander Shibuya Farbstein, LCSW, LICSW
Alexander “Alex” Shibuya Farbstein (he/ they/ she), LCSW, LICSW, is a psychotherapist and psychedelic integration coach at the intersection of multiple identities (queer, trans/ non-binary, Japanese American, Jewish). Alex received their Masters of Social Work from the University of Southern California, their Bachelor's degree from New York University in Chinese and Economics, and is currently a candidate at UC Berkeley’s Center for the Science of Psychedelics facilitation program. Alex uses mindfulness-based therapies to help clients experiencing depression, anxiety and inattention. Alex has been trained in healing modalities that span the clinical and the spiritual, including Reiki, MDMA-Assisted Psychotherapy, Attachment-Focused EMDR and ACT. Alex is a founding member of Throughline Collective, a community-based Buddhist organization that centers healing and liberation for queer people of color.
